<p><strong>From:</strong> Happy Solarized Silvertonians<br />
<strong>To:</strong> John Harley, VP of Production<br />
<strong>Subject:</strong> We are connected and metering!</p>
<p>Hi John,</p>
<p>Fantastic news! PGE was out this afternoon and installed two new meters (both identical). We threw the circuit breaker switch and turned the inverter on and after a few minutes the inverter was showing power being generated. Went out and watched the PGE power meters and both were showing zero kwh. Finally, the solar meter registered 1 kwh while the utility input meter was still showing zero.</p>
<p>We are ahead!</p>
<p>Thanks for all of your help. Your crew is fantastic! It is great to have individuals that enjoy their work so much. They really appear to be having fun while they work.</p>
<p>It was surprising that the entire installation was done so quickly. I think it only took about six hours from start to finish. The installation of the solar panels is very precise and attractive. Brandon Krueger&#8217;s work was very meticulous. The electrical conduits that he formed for the inverter connections are exact fits.</p>
<p>We are very pleased with the way the work was done and with the finished product.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Dear National Solar,</p>
<p>It was a great pleasure working with your entire crew on what was one of the first projects of the new Feed-In-Tariff pilot program for the area serviced by PGE.</p>
<p>John arranged the construction of the project in a very timely and professional manner and was a pleasure to deal with at every stage as he too encouraged us long after the installation. We would also like to thank John &#8220;Sparky&#8221; Sparks and the electricians of Pro-Stat Electric (Brandon Krueger and his team) for the very professional manner in which they completed the install.</p>
<p>The electrons have been pouring out of the system for over one week now and is churning out kWhs at a better than expected rate after some red-tape was worked out with PGE which took a bit longer because this was a new pilot program with new requirements. I am sure future enrollees will have an equal or greater experience because of the kinks that were worked out with this initial phase of the program. We will highly recommend this program and National Solar to all our friends, relatives and neighbors!</p>
